Just the thing to do at 92
At the age of 92, Hope Smith won’t fall for just any idea.
But she fell — 10,000 feet to be exact — for the idea of skydiving during a visit this week to see her grandson, Scott Smith.
The opportunity to skydive proved irresistible to this Merrill Gardens resident, who took advantage Monday of an opportunity to fulfill one of her lifelong dreams.
As an early-morning threat of rain cleared and the clouds broke apart, Smith jumped out of an airplane at 10,000 feet in a tandem freefall and parachuted safely to the ground six minutes later.

In the nick of time, July 19
If you’re a longtime football fan, you remember Johnnie Johnson.
In high school, he led LaGrange to the Class 2A state title, knocking off Childress 27-6 in the championship game.
“People are always asking me who was the best player we ever played against. I tell them Johnnie Johnson is right up there at the top of the list,” former Childress coach Charlie Johnston told me.

WF Little League All-Stars beat Five Diamonds in 10
Brandon Wright’s single to left in the bottom of the 10th brought in Sam Scribner with the winning run as the Wichita Falls All-Stars beat Five Diamonds of San Antonio 4-3 Friday in the first round of the Texas West Little League State Tournament at Norcross Field.
